B.M.S.A. Annual General Meeting

To be held on Wed. September 22nd starting at 7:00 pm at Lion's Park Auditorium. See below for more detailed information.

As per the BMSA 2010 Constitution & By-Laws:

ARTICLE X – ANNUAL MEETING, DELEGATES AND VOTING
A) There MUST BE an Annual Meeting held no later than September 30th.
B) Anyone wishing to run for an elected position, must put their intentions in writing to the Secretary no later than 10 days prior to the Annual General Meeting.
C) Each Executive Member and Umpire of Minor Softball is entitled to one (1) vote.
D) Each Registered Team including house league, all-star & select is entitled to a maximum of three (3) votes. Can be a coach, parent or player to a maximum of 3 per team. Player or Umpire must be legal voting age 18 years of age or older. Each voting coach in attendance may carry only one (1) vote whether it is their own or one by proxy. Must be age of majority to vote or to vote a proxy. ID may be requested.
E) A quorum will consist of a majority of the voting membership present.
F) A written proxy, naming the voting member to act, may be used in case of a member’s absence and MUST be in the hands of the Secretary prior to the start of the Annual Meeting.
G) A written report of All Star Teams, Convenors, Treasurer, Tournament Chairperson, Fundraising, Umpire-in-Chief is to be given to the Secretary at the Annual Meeting.

PLEASE ALSO NOTE FROM ARTICLE IV - OFFICERS:
C) No person shall be elected President, 1st Vice President, 2nd Vice President or 3rd Vice President unless he/she served the prior year as a member of the Executive. If there is no interest from the Main Board then the position will be open to the BMSA voting membership the night of the AGM.

ALSO PLEASE NOTE FROM ARTICLE XII - AMENDMENTS
No amendment or alteration shall be made to the Constitution or By-Laws except at the Annual Meeting. Notice of any proposed amendments or alterations by the General Membership MUST be in the hands of the Secretary, no later than four (4) weeks prior to the Annual Meeting. Amendments proposed by the Executive as a whole MUST be submitted by the last Executive meeting prior to the Annual Meeting. Copies of the proposed amendments or alterations shall be provided to the Voting Delegates, prior to the start of the meeting. Amendments or alterations to the Consitution will require a 2 / 3 vote of the Voting Membership present. Amendments or alterations to the By-Laws will require a majority vote of the Voting Membership present.
EXCEPTION – The Executive may make changes to the Constitution and / or By-Laws only if changes are required because existing guidelines are detrimental to the operation of Minor Softball. Any changes must then be approved at the next Annual Meeting in order to be carried on in the future.
